    Takes cash and credit card and mobile payment (Apple / Samsung Pay). Located in Rockville Town Center. The interior of the store is very clean and serves drinks, hot / cold food bar, grocery items and flowers. The staff here are very nice and welcoming. If you are looking for an organic grocery store, then look no further. Parking might be tough especially during peak hours. However, most times you should be able to find parking for this grocery store.

    Ask the Community - Dawson's Market

    Do you have online ordering and curbside pickup?

    Hi yes we offer online ordering and you can pickup curbside. Please go to www.dawsonsmarket.com for sandwich, coffee, etc click on the link on the home page. For Holiday and catering please go to the catering tab and click the link to order.

    Do you have graham cracker pie crust?

    Yes we do sell the Mi-Del crusts thank you

    How is Dawson's Market happy hour? Do they serve food?

    Hi, thanks for asking. Yes we serve food, we have a Hot Bar, Salad Bar and made to order Sandwiches. Plus tons of snacks and desserts. Our Beer/Wine happy hour runs from 4pm-7pm.… 

    DAWSONS IS OPEN!!! They are having a re-opening party 12/20/2018 all day! Anyone else super excited?

    WE ARE!! Thanks so much for sharing the great news. We will have a Ribbon cutting at lunch time plus live music, vendor samples, and give-a-ways. We will also have kids activities. Happy Hour Bar prices all day.…
